Do You Meet the Basic Financial Criteria?

Lifetime Pension:
A guaranteed pension or annuity of at least $1,000 per month for life. This can be from Social Security, a government pension, or a qualifying private pension. For a couple, the requirement is $1,250 per month.

Property Owner Bonus: 
If you purchase a home in Panama valued at $100,000+,
the requirement drops to $750 USD per month.

For Families: 
Add $250 USD per month for each dependent
(spouse, child under 18).

Document Checklist for a Smooth Application

Gathering the correct documents is the most critical step. Here is your tailored checklist:

  • Pension Proof
    Requirement: An official letter stating your guaranteed lifetime monthly amount.
    Both require apostille/authentication.

  • Background Check
    Police certificate from your country of residence.
    USA: FBI report. 
    Canada: RCMP report.
    Both require apostille/authentication.

  • Civil Documents
    Birth & marriage certificates (if applying with family).
    Both require apostille/authentication.

  • Panama-Specific Documents
    Requirement: Health check by a Panamanian doctor.
    This is completed after arrival in Panama.

  • Passport
    Passport must be valid for at least 6 months.

Unbeatable Benefits and More Than Just a Visa

 

The Pensionado Visa is renowned for offering permanent residency alongside a package of legally mandated discounts that significantly lower your cost of living.

Permanent Residency for Life: Upon approval, you and your family receive permanent resident status. To maintain it, you are required to spend at least 30 days in Panama each calendar year.

Path to Citizenship: After five years of permanent residency, you become eligible to apply for Panamanian citizenship and a passport.

The Famous “Pensionado Discounts”: This is a major highlight. By law, retirees with this visa receive discounts like:

50% off entertainment (movies, concerts, sports)

25-30% off bus, boat, and train fares

25% off domestic airline tickets

15-25% off restaurant meals (varies by day)

20% off medical consultations and 15% off hospital bills

25% off utility bills (electricity, water, phone)

Financial & Practical Perks:

Tax Advantage: Panama has a territorial tax system, meaning your foreign pension and retirement income are not taxed locally.

One-Time Duty Exemption: Import your household goods (up to $10,000) tax-free.

Property Tax Discounts: Potential reductions on property taxes.

Vehicle Import: Import a car for personal use every two years.

The Panama Retiree Visa allows you to bring your family with you.  To bring your spouse or children 18 and under, you must increase your minimum monthly income by $250 USD per family member.

Documents for family members:

  • Marriage Certificate 
  • National Background Check for spouse
  • Children’s Birth Certificate/s 
  • 6 photographs of each family member
  • Health certificate for each family member issued in Panama
  • Letter of responsibility

If the objective is to get Citizenship and Passport, a work permit is necessary for Pensioners that are not operating their own Business or investing in Panama

Visa holders can still obtain a work permit in two ways:

a) Request a 3-year renewable work permit

b) Request a permanent work permit after 10 years of residency

The following documents must be apostilled at a Panamanian Consulate in your country.
-National Background Check
-Pension letter
-Marriage Certificate (if applying with a spouse)
-Birth Certificate (if applying with children)
